Attractions and Activities in Pinal Grande
Pinal Grande is a small locality in the state of Michoacán, Mexico. The region is known for its picturesque landscapes, featuring rolling hills and lush vegetation typical of central Mexico. While Pinal Grande itself may not be widely recognized for specific attractions, it is part of a culturally rich area that celebrates traditional Mexican customs and cuisine.
Michoacán is renowned for its vibrant indigenous culture, particularly the Purépecha community, which influences local crafts, music, and festivals. The nearby town of Patzcuaro, famous for its beautiful lake and Day of the Dead celebrations, offers a glimpse into the region’s rich traditions. The natural beauty surrounding Pinal Grande includes forests and mountains, making it an excellent spot for outdoor activities such as hiking and birdwatching.
